In the beginning.....
June 2nd 2025
I haven't begun to slow down yet. I guess I am excited for my trip. I began this journey around 9 am this morning. I stopped for gas and then went on my way. It feels strange to be going alone. I drove for about an hour and a half and then thought I could use a break. It seems as though one and a half hours is a good interval. I stopped just outside of Keene NH at a nice Irving Gas station. It was next to a pond/swamp. There was a nice Red/white/blue picnic table where I sat to enjoy my small coffee and almond danish. As I sat, there were red winged black birds singing their songs. Across the street was a magnificent blooming Rhodedendron bush. I also noticed the pond has 3 beaver lodges.
The next stretch took me along Route 9 and over the bridge to VT. It was a cool windy day, so I had my heat on occasionally despite the mostly sunny skies. I started to need a rest again as I approached Troy, NY. I really wanted to stop, but everything was on the left and I was in the right lane. Too busy an area. Luckily I got a second wind and made it until I got off the highway in Duanesburg, NY. I stopped at the Duanesburg Diner. A little mom and pop place . I had a chicken and cheddar cheese sandwich on Rye( the special) with fries and a piece of Pecan pie for dessert.
After lunch, I stopped for gas and picked up a BLT sandwich for dinner. I arrived at the KOA in Richfield Springs, NY(Cooperstown KOA) at 4:00pm. I picked my campsite near the road, so I could hear the moo of the cows in the field next door. It was pretty windy, so I set up the tent and decided it was too windy for a fire. It took me about an hour to set up camp. Once set up, I went for a nice walk down the raod to admire the cows and calves. These are lucky cows. They live in lush pastures. When the grass gets eaten down, they move them to another lush pasture. Around 7 pm it was starting to get pretty cold out with the wind, so I am writing this inside the tent. I am proud of myself today. I had a few places that I was a bit challenged, but overall I felt pretty good.
